Handover Note — Lease Renegotiation, Fennick Holdings

To branch managers: I'm passing the Arlowe Street lease file to Director Quist. Landlord has agreed in principle to a five-year term with stepped rent. Outstanding items: maintenance clause and parking allocation. Quist will finalize by month-end. The confidential planning rationale appears immediately below.

management briefing: Headcount on the Belix team goes from 60 to 93 by the end of November. Gross margin on Belix came in at 23 percent against a plan of 47 percent.

Handover: PortionPilot scaling calculator, Mira to Dev. Unit-conversion fixes shipped; fractional-cup rounding now matches spec. Support tickets about doubled yeast quantities should close after v2.3. Known gap: metric-to-imperial for oven temps still manual. Batch-scaling cache clears nightly. Admin console access for ticket escalation needs the recovery passphrase noted below.

unlock words, bawef-kahap: sorax-sorir-quenys-aldok

Ticket: Configuration drift on SpokeShift rebalancer

Priority: High. The production instance of SpokeShift in the Aldervale region is running dispatch thresholds that differ from what's committed in the deploy repo — someone hand-edited the node after the holiday surge and never backported the change. This matters for review because the drifted values loosen the rate limits on depot-to-depot transfers. For comparison against the repo baseline, the values currently live on the node are below.

settings of yawif-yafop:
[druys]
port = 9000
region = south-3
host = druys.zemvarsoft.internal
team = frador
timeout_ms = 3000
retries = 4